Am trying to send emails via simple mapi. The application will be running
on a machine which has outlook 2003 installed. My test app works but the
file email is placed in the outbox within outlook, and does not get sent
until a start outlook and process the waiting emails.
Is there any way I can send the emails without the interaction of outlook?
Am connecting to exchange 2003 btw, using dotnet 2.0
I can't seem to find any example to do this!
Am using the api's :
MAPILogon,
MAPISendMail
MAPILogoff
Also, is there any way I can switch of the office message that says someone
is trying to send an email, are you sure you want to allowit !!?
